* neobq is still searching for a publisher.
* It is planned to release a basic version of the simulation with two (?) planes and a large map.
* More planes will be available as add ons to be bought separately. The planes will cost money only when the player wants to fly them. They are free of charge when flown by the in game AI within missions.
* An update in the beginning of next year will introduce planes (bombers) with 2 or 3 crew members (pilot, bombardier and gunner).
* It is planned to have controllable ground units in single player.
* There will be a mission editor but it will not be published. The developer may charge for additional missions created by them.
* For online play there will be a publicly available server software capable of holding 128 players per map.
* There will be no AI controlled ground units in multi player.
* There will be a simple interface to plan missions, for example escort missions for bombers, in a fast and easy way.
* With the support of Intel the game engine has been improved to hold around 40 fps during air battles although the flight models and physics are based on dynamic flow calculations. Those calculations will not only apply to the player's aircraft but also on AI controlled aircraft.
